Hair-fall, Color Change Problem After Changing To Another City. How To Get It Back ?

hi..i changed my city from indore to varanasi... while in indore i had beautiful hair..extremely black and silky and straight and thick... since i am in varansi they are turning brown, wavy and rough, and i am experiencing huge hairfall.. my hair are left half in thickness.. and the colour is extremely.. how to get them back..???

Causes of hair loss/thinning of hair are:
1. Environmental factors
2. Stress
3. Deficiency of certain minerals, vitamins & amino acids in diet. e.g. Iron, zinc, Vit B complex, lysine.
4. Hormonal factors. e.g. Thyroxine
5. Any incidence of surgery, shock, etc.

Management includes:
1. Treating the underlying cause
2. Avoidance of stress
3. Dietary modifications
4. Minoxidil solution to be applied locally to stimulate the hair follicles
5. Multivitamin & multi mineral supplementation

But these medications have to be used regularly under the guidance of a Dermatologist...as hair loss tends to return on stoppage of these medications.

So...it will be better to consult a Dermatologist to find out the underlying cause & start treatment accordingly.
